Bottlebrush squirreltail grass — Northern Arizona Invasive Plants

WebTypically grows 8 to 25 inches tall. Seed heads: Fine, needle-like, spreading awns or bristles at end of each stem. May be red in early season. Awns stick straight out and bend back on mature seed heads. With enough moisture, plant may drop seeds twice in a season. Elymus californicus is a species of wild rye known by the common name California bottlebrush grass. This grass is endemic to California where it is an uncommon species known from a few counties in the San Francisco Bay Area. It grows between one and two meters in height.
